New Job Vacancy at Ecobank Ghana
POSITION: Financial & Regulatory Reporting Officer
JOB PURPOSEÂ
- Making sure we follow the right accounting rules (GAAP), legal rules, budget plans, and audit needs.
- Keep internal control measures in place and organize all audit tasks in the finance department.
- Reporting to the Ghana Free Zone Board, Ghana Revenue Authority, Togo Revenue Authority, Togo Free Zone Board, Nigeria Tax Authority, and others.
- Checking and other things.
Job Context
Give money help to eProcess and Ecobank to help them successfully carry out the company’s plans. Always give clear and helpful financial information that helps make eProcess and Ecobank look trustworthy and appealing to investors and important partners.
Main Duties
- Money and Business Management
- Make sure to write correct accounting entries for all bills from suppliers and for staff expenses.
- Making sure financial data is correct and trustworthy (Checking the accounts).
- Financial reports are given on time
- Make sure the bank reconciliation is done correctly and there are no unpaid items left.
- Keep the fixed assets files organized and current.
- Make a weekly cash flow report.
- Give timely feedback to your coworkers and other departments.
- Make sure to follow tax rules.
- Ensure that rules are followed and respected.
- Taking part in making financial processes better throughout the organization.
- Carry out and take part in any other tasks asked by the CFO of eProcess International.
- Reporting means sharing information or telling about something that happened.
- Monthly money report to Group Office.
- Quarterly report for the Ghana Free Zone Board.
Qualifications and Experience Required
- A Bachelor’s or Master’s degree is preferred in Finance, Accounting, or a related area of study. A professional international accounting degree or something similar.
- At least 5 years of experience in finance. Understanding money management, keeping track of financial records, planning budgets, and controlling costs, including global rules for financial reporting and accounting.
Skills and Key Features
- Talking and interacting with others.
- Focused on outcomes.
- A hardworking person who does well even in tough situations.
- Strong and principled character.
- Strong honesty
- Persistent
- You need good leadership and people skills to create and keep strong working relationships with others, including coworkers, team members, and customers.
- Speaking both English and French is a good advantage.
